ArvinMeritor, Inc. (NYSE: ARM) and Chery announced today that the parties have entered into a joint venture partnership to design and manufacture chassis systems and components. The new joint venture, ArvinMeritor Chassis Systems Wuhu Co., will evolve to a $150-million full-systems chassis supplier by 2010. Production of shocks and struts will begin as early as 2008.

“ArvinMeritor’s alliance with Chery is a great example of the company attaining strategic growth from three key focus areas; increasing business with Asian customers, expanding in emerging markets, and growing our light vehicle chassis business,” said Phil Martens, president of ArvinMeritor’s Light Vehicle Systems business group. “This new business, which is quickly ramping up, comes on the heels of several other new Chery contracts with ArvinMeritor for its door systems technologies. We’re honored that Chery continues to choose us as its technology partner,” continued Martens. “We see these contracts as the first steps of many long-term opportunities for both companies.”

“As the automotive footprint continues to evolve, ArvinMeritor is well positioned to participate in Asia’s explosive growth through its global partnerships and manufacturing network, including today’s announcement with Chery,” said Rakesh Sachdev, president of ArvinMeritor’s Asia Pacific operation. “The new chassis systems joint venture plant in Wuhu will be one of several China-based facilities ArvinMeritor is adding to its network over the next 18 months in support of new business with customers in the region.”

ArvinMeritor, Inc. is a premier global supplier of a broad range of integrated systems, modules and components to the motor vehicle industry. The company serves light vehicle, commercial truck, trailer and specialty original equipment manufacturers and certain aftermarkets. Headquartered in Troy, Mich., ArvinMeritor employs approximately 19,000 people in 24 countries. ArvinMeritor common stock is traded on the New York Stock Exchange under the ticker symbol ARM.
